Jowai-Ratacherra road: NHAI assures completion of work within 2 months 

advertisement

Shillong, April 17: The National Highway Authority of India (NHAI) has assured to complete strengthening and improvement of the Jowai -Ratacherra project road of National Highway-6 of about 102.2 55 km in length within two months’ time.

The NHAI Project Director filed an affidavit and a status report on April 11. The repairing of the NH-6 commenced on March 22, 2024.

The work was entrusted to two contractors Purvanchal Buildtech Pvt Ltd in respect of 51 km (Jowai to Wahiajer) and Dhar Construction Company in respect of 51.2 55 km from Wahiajer to Ratacherra.

According to the status report, in the first sector of 51 km, 67 per cent of the work is complete and in the second sector of 51.255 km, 73 per cent is complete.

It also indicated some impediments in the progress of work like heavy flow of traffic but nevertheless acknowledges the cooperation of the district administration in regulating traffic.

S. Sengupta, counsel appearing for the NHAI, informed the Meghalaya High Court during a hearing on the PIL on Wednesday  that if further two months’ time is given to his client, the entire improvement and strengthening work would be completed.

Amicus Curiae pointed out that the problems in the highway around Umkiang Forest area and Dona road like large potholes, exposed rods from small bridges etc. as indicated in our order dated 24th February, 2025 are still subsisting and have not been addressed.

S. Sengupta assures the Court that in this two months’ time, the said problems would be redressed and the work would be over.

In its order, the bench comprising Chief Justice IP Mukerji and Justice W Diengdoh said, “Overall, we are satisfied with the progress made by NHAI.”

The bench has adjourned the hearing till June 18 and directed the NHAI to file a completion report.
